Im very conscious of the fact that I dont have that local community grounding, she says. Prior to joining Cairns Regional Council in March 2021, Ms Martin served for 29 years with the countrys largest local government authority - Brisbane City Council. She spent 16 years in senior management positions, most recently as Executive Manager of Field Services tasked with the construction and maintenance of civil and green assets across the city with an annual budget of $800 million and over 1800 employees. Council's six Directorates and their individual Directors, headed by the Chief Executive Officer (CEO), work together to implement adopted Council policy and deliver the Operational Plan.
